Class-Leading1 4.1x Zoom Ratio Standard Zoom with Built-In VC 17-70mm F/2.8 Di III-A VC RXD (Model B070) For Nikon Z Mount and CANON RF Mount APS-C Mirrorless Cameras

June 24, 2026 – TAMRON announces the launch of the 17-70mm F/2.8 Di III-A VC RXD (Model B070), a fast-aperture standard zoom lens, compatible with Nikon Z mount and CANON RF mount APS-C mirrorless cameras. The lens will be available in both mounts on July 2 at a retail price of $749 USD / $949 CAD.

The 17-70mm F/2.8 Di III-A VC RXD (Model B070) is a fast aperture standard zoom lens for APS-C mirrorless cameras. It's engineered to deliver both a broad zoom range and excellent image quality. With a focal length range of 17-70mm,2 it achieves a 4.1x zoom ratio, class-leading for an APS-C standard zoom lens, while maintaining a fast, constant maximum aperture of F2.8.

The 17-70mm F2.8 VC includes VC (Vibration Compensation),3 and a fast, quiet AF system. With focus breathing and AF noise effectively suppressed, the 17-70mm F2.8 VC is optimized for both stills and video shooting. Despite offering a class-leading zoom ratio and VC, the 17-70mm F2.8 VC remains notably lightweight and compact. This makes the 17-70mm F2.8 VC an outstanding choice for daily use, as well as for travel where minimizing weight is essential. Excelling in close-up work, the 17-70mm F2.8 VC achieves an MOD (Minimum Object Distance) of just 0.19m (7.5”) at the wide end. Capture unique, expressive images in a variety of everyday scenes, including street photography and portraits. Functionality and versatility are enhanced by features such as Moisture-Resistant Construction and Fluorine Coating. In your everyday life and on your trips to distant places, the 17-70mm F2.8 VC captures all the excitement and discoveries with the finest possible detail.

[1] Among the fast-aperture F2.8 standard zoom lenses for APS-C mirrorless cameras (As of May 2026 – TAMRON)
[2] The full-frame equivalent of 25.5-105mm for Nikon Z mount and 27.2-112mm for CANON RF mount
[3] With the 17-70mm F2.8 VC for CANON RF and Nikon Z mounts, the autofocus may become less responsive when tracking subjects during zooming in video shooting.
